Preparation of a scooter and smartphone to connect
Before the first synchronization, you need to follow several mandatory steps, and skipping any of them can lead to errors like Device Not Found or Connection Timeout.
- π Reboot the scooter: turn it off with a long press on the power button (5-7 seconds), then turn it on again.
- π² Update the app: Remove the old Mi Home or Mi Electric Scooter and install the fresh one from Google Play or the App Store.
- πΆ Turn on Bluetooth and geolocation: without them, the application will not be able to detect the scooter. On iPhone, also allow access to Local Networks in the privacy settings.
- π Untie the scooter from the old account (if it was in use): to do this, you need to reset the settings to the factory (instruction below).

Common Connection Errors and Their Solutions
Even with the right actions, users are faced with errors, and here are the most common ones and ways to fix them:
| Mistake. | Reason. | Decision |
|---|---|---|
| Error 10 | The scooter is tied to another account | Reset the scooter settings (power button + brake for 10 seconds) |
| Bluetooth Pairing Failed | Conflict with other Bluetooth devices | Turn off all other gadgets (earphones, fitness bracelets) and try again |
| Device Not Found | Scooter not in pairing mode | Turn off and turn on the scooter, then repeat the search in the application |
| Firmware Update Failed | Unstable Internet connection | Connect to Wi-Fi (non-mobile data) and update again |

How to untie Xiaomi scooter from an old account
If you bought a used scooter, the previous owner might not have unplugged it from his account, in which case the new user will not be able to connect.
- π§ Reset via buttons: Hold the power button and brake button simultaneously for 10-15 seconds until the indicator flashes red and green quickly.
- π± Reset via app (if you have access to your old account): In Mi Electric Scooter, go to Settings β Untie the device.
- π Manual firmware update: If the reset doesnβt help, swipe the scooter through the XiaoFlashing Tool (instructions are on forums like this one). 4PDA).
Once reset, the scooter will be like a new one, you can connect it to your account. If the indicator after reset is red and does not respond to the buttons, then there is a firmware error, in which case only flashing through the USB-C port (requires a UART adapter).

Update firmware scooter Xiaomi after connecting
Once you've successfully connected, the app can suggest you update your firmware, which is important because the new versions fix:
- π Battery consumption bugs (e.g. in Mi) M365 post-update v1.5.4 power reserve increased by 10%).
- π¦ Bluetooth communication errors (in Pro 2, the speed shutdown is fixed) >25 km/h).
- π Security vulnerabilities (in 2023, a bug was found in old firmware that allows you to remotely unlock the scooter).
How to update the firmware correctly:
- Connect the scooter to charge (update will drain the battery by 10-15%).
- Connect to stable Wi-Fi (not mobile internet!)
- In the app, go to Settings β Software Update.
- If the update is stalled, wait 10 minutes β sometimes it takes longer than usual.
